The 2024 Olympic Games in Paris witnessed an electrifying upset as South African surfer Sarah Baum triumphed in the Women's Round 2 - Heat 2 of the surfing competition held at the iconic Teahupo'o, Tahiti on July 28, 2024. Baum, competing in her Olympic debut, showcased her exceptional skills and determination, finishing with a total score of 10.50, which secured her a first-place finish in the heat.

Baum, who started surfing at the age of 8, has been a rising star in the surfing world. With a background that includes competing in three World Surfing Games, her best prior finish was a notable 19th place in 2023. The 2024 competition marked her international debut at the prestigious Corona Open in Jeffreys Bay, where she impressed with a 5th place finish.

In her Olympic heat, Baum demonstrated her prowess on the waves, earning her highest wave score of 5.67 on her sixth wave, showcasing a combination of skill and strategy that left her competitors trailing. Her consistent performance throughout the heat was evident, with scores of 4.83 and 2.47 also contributing to her winning total.

Competing against Baum was Germany's Camilla Kemp, who finished second with a score of 4.94. The event was marked by fierce competition, and both athletes gave an outstanding display of talent and sportsmanship. Kemp, who made her Olympic debut after a series of solid performances in the World Surfing Games, also showcased impressive skills but fell short against Baum's commanding lead.
